I've discovered that booking the first morning flight out makes a huge difference - security lines are shorter and delays are less likely to cascade. My other game-changer was switching to carry-on only and using airline apps for mobile boarding passes. The amount of time saved not waiting at baggage claim or check-in counters is incredible.
